“Tweaking” Lebanon woman gave false statement to police

48-year-old Mary Vester was charged with public intoxication for displaying behavior known as “tweaking” when she flagged police down and reported she was left with her feet in the mud, her car was stolen, and that she was choked out.

On June 7th, Officer Vantrease was flagged down by Mary Vester. Officer Vantrease noticed that Vester was very fidgety, had slurred speech, and was unsteady on her feet; he described her as tweaking. She told the officer that she was left with her feet in the mud, her car was stolen, and she had been choked put.

After checking in with DeKalb County, the officer knew that her statement was not true and he speculated that she had taken some kind of narcotic. She was placed into custody due to her level of intoxication making her a threat to herself and others.

Mary Vester was arrested and charged with public intoxication. She was later released on her own recognizance.
